The neighborhood of Ikseon-dong is characterized by common hanok-model structures and charming shops lined together slim and winding alleyways. Ikseon-dong was formed within the nineteen twenties and ??0s as being a household location for commoners. Within the recent yrs, the neighborhood became well known thanks to the newtro (portmanteau of recent and retro) increase that spurred among the young generation.
